ورود

توجه ! این یک نسخه آرشیو شده میباشد و در این حالت شما عکسی را مشاهده نمیکنید برای مشاهده کامل متن و عکسها بر روی لینک مقابل کلیک کنید : مشاوره - مشکل دایرکت ادمین با اسکریپت آپلود



skydl2011
February 25th, 2013, 19:56
با سلام
بنده یک اسکریپت php نوشتم که لینک بهش میدی ، بعد فایل رو به صورت رموت آپلود روی سرور میریزه. بعد فایل رو با نامی که همون اول بهش دادی زیپ میکنه و بعد فایل اصلی رو پاک می کنه. و لینک زیپ شده رو تحویل میده.
مشکلی که باهاش دارم و هنوز نتونستم حلش بکنم اینه که فایل مورد نظر قابل دانلود نیست. نه اینکه فایل در سرور نباشه. هست و درست هم زیپ شده .

اما در کنترل پنل دایرکت ادمین جلوی هر فایل دو ویژگی UID و GID هست. ( user و group ) که برای تمامی فایل هایی که خودم آپلود می کنم نام کاربری من رو نوشته ولی برای فایل هایی که این اسکریپت در سرور ایجاد میکنه این دو ویژگی مقدار عددی "99" هست.

نمیدونم چه کار کنم از تمامی روش های رموت آپلود و Transload استفاده کردم ولی باز هم همون gid و uid رو دارن.

ولی چیز عجیب برای من اینه که اسکریپت Rapidleech این مشکل رو نداره.

نمیدونم مشکل از کجاست. لطفا راهنماییم کنید.

با تشکر

nimafire
February 25th, 2013, 20:08
سلام
امکانش هست اطلاعات ادمین یا یوزر را برای من ارسال کنید تاب ررسی کنم؟
اگر اطلاعات روت دارید که میتوانم بهینه سازی نیز برای شما انجام دهم.

اما به صورت کلی: مشکل میتواند از اسکریپت شما باشد که پرمیشن ها را تغییر میدهد. uid و gid مربوط به دسترسی های سیستم لینوکسی است و بر اساس نوع تنظیمات وب سرویس میتواند تغییر کند
در واقع فایل ها منتقل میشوند اما امکان اجرا ندارند درست است ؟